Baked Banana with Rum

I came up with this since I had a craving for a tasty way to eat Häagen-Dazs ice cream.

Rum enhances this dessert dish even more! Recipe by Shushokuha pasta

Ingredients

1 serving
  1. 1Banana
  2. 1 pinchSugar
  3. 1splash Rum
  4. 1 dashCinnamon
  5. 1Butter
  6. 1for garnishing Peppermint leaves
  7. 1generous scoop Häagen-Dazs Rum Raisin ice cream

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Add a generous amount of butter to a frying pan and add the banana (sliced into desired sizes) once the butter is 70% melted.

  2. 2

    When the banana browns, add a small amount of sugar, then flambé the rum.

  3. 3

    Scoop some Häagen-Dazs Rum Raisin ice cream on a plate, arrange the banana slices around the ice cream, garnish with a dash of cinnamon sugar and peppermint leaves, then serve.
